"...Is there a good option to slim down Windows 8.1? VM recovery didn’t free much up."
While running Windows, open and run Disk Cleanup. Also Cleanup System files, and then in Tools, delete all but the most recent restore point. If you haven't done that before, it should reduce your VM size quite a bit. Then Reclaim disk space after you've shut down Windows.
Note that the process can take quite a bit of time in Win 8 and 8.1, at least in my experience.
